Nextonic Solutions is seeking a Bioinformatics Fellow - Hyperspectral Imaging to join our vibrant team at the National Institutes of Health (NIH) supporting the Standardized Organoid Model Center.


Overview:

The Postdoctoral Researcher in Hyperspectral Imaging will advance the SOM Center's characterization capabilities by developing and implementing hyperspectral imaging approaches for cellular and organoid analysis. This position offers an exceptional opportunity to establish novel methodologies for non-invasive cellular characterization that will contribute significantly to organoid standardization efforts and provide valuable training in cutting-edge imaging technologies.


Responsibilities:

  • The successful candidate will develop comprehensive hyperspectral imaging protocols for characterizing cells from diverse tissue sources and patient samples, establishing baseline spectral signatures for normal cellular states.
  • They will design and execute experiments to monitor cellular transitions during induced pluripotent stem cell differentiation processes, creating spectral libraries that capture the dynamic changes in cellular composition and metabolic states.
  • A major component of the research involves developing computational models and machine learning approaches to distinguish cellular states based on hyperspectral data, enabling automated classification of differentiation stages and cellular phenotypes.
  • The position requires extensive characterization of organoid systems using hyperspectral imaging techniques, with particular emphasis on comparing organoid spectral signatures to their corresponding primary cell populations to assess fidelity and identify markers of successful organoid development.
  • The researcher will collaborate closely with computational teams to integrate hyperspectral data with other omics datasets and will contribute to method development for standardized organoid assessment protocols.
